> I am applying for membership in D.A.R. and need proof of death of
> gggrandfather William Robert HINER, died Fulton twp, Fulton Co, AR in
> 1910. Surviving Wife was Rettia CASEY who is found in 1920 Census,
> Fulton Co. First wife Margaret WILLIFORD died Fulton County 26 May
> 1891. Every time I try to get this information on the internet, I am
> advised that (1) the Fulton County Courthouse burned and destroyed the
> records and (2) death records were not kept before 1914. Would a
> 500-mile drive to Salem, AR be fruitful in verifying a 1910 death, in
> particular, and these other deaths, in general? According to a cemetery
> USGenWeb Project in Fulton County, there is a "Hiner" cemetery with less
> than 20 graves, and I have no knowledge of who is buried at such
> cemetery, which has not been inventoried. If I must drive from Dallas,
> Texas to Salem, Arkansas, I will check out this cemetery and try to
> obtain names of those buried there. Can anyone give me some guidance
> with my queries?
